A Closer View of Fort Matanzas, from the Northeast
This is a view of Fort Matanzas, as seen from the northeast. The footprint of the fort is 50 feet by 50 feet. The watchtower is 30 feet high. The fort is being approached from the Matanzas River, which can be seen in the foreground.
